Profile of First-Year Class, 2008
- Total applications: 25,013
- Admitted: 6,552
- Enrolled: 2,078
| Class of 2012 Freshmen Application Totals | |
| Total Applicants | 25,013 |
| Offers of Admission | 6,552 |
| Percent Admitted | 26.2 |
| Enrolling Freshmen | 2,078 |
| Percent Enrolled | 31.7 |
| Percent of Enrolling Class admitted under Early Decision | 26 |
| Percent Applying Online* | 99 |
*Paper and online applications undergo the same review process. Applicants should use the format they prefer.
| Class of 2012: Gender Distribution | ||||
| Applied | Admitted | Enrolled | Percent Enrolled |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Male | 11,415 | 3,187 | 1,006 | 48 |
| Female | 13,598 | 3,365 | 1,072 | 51 |
| Class of 2012: Minority Background | ||
| Number | Percent | |
|---|---|---|
| African-American | 87 | 4.2 |
| Asian-American | 429 | 20.6 |
| Hispanic | 135 | 6.5 |
| American Indian | 4 | <1 |
| Total | 665 | 31.5 |

| Degrees Conferred, 2006-07 | |
| Certificate/Diploma | 16 |
| Bachelor's | 2,089 |
| Master's | 2,665 |
| Post-Master's Certificate | 33 |
| Doctorate | 462 |
| First Professional | 416 |
| Total | 5,681 |
| Graduation Rate | |
| Percent who graduate in four years | 86 |
| Percent who graduate in five years. Northwestern offers several five-year programs. | 92 |
Alumni
Northwestern's approximately 190,000 alumni include leaders in government, law, science, education, medicine, media and the performing arts.
Prominent alumni include:
- Zach Braff, actor, writer, and director
- Elisabeth Bumiller, reporter, New York Times
- Stephen Colbert, TV comedian
- Douglas Conant, president and CEO, Campbell Soup, Co.
- Rahm Emanuel, Chief of Staff for President Barack Obama
- Joe Girardi, manager, New York Yankees
- Heather Headley, Tony Award-winning actress, star of The Lion King and Aida
- Garry Marshall, producer, writer, and director
- David Schwimmer, actor
- David Skorton, president, Cornell University
- Graham Spanier, president, Pennsylvania State University
- John Paul Stevens, U.S. Supreme Court Justice
- Edward J. Weiler, NASA astrophysicist and administrator
- Julia Wallace, editor, Atlanta Journal Constitution
- Wayne Watson, chancellor, Chicago City Colleges
- Mary Zimmerman, Northwestern Professor and Tony Award-winning theater director
